APAC Wall Covering Market Analysis

The Asia-Pacific wall covering market was valued at USD 8 billion in 2020 and is expected to reach USD 11.01 billion by 2026 at a CAGR of over 5.55% during the forecast period 2021 - 2026. The increasing disposable income and a sharp rise in urbanization have been majorly driving the historic transformation of human social roots, by predominantly replacing the rural culture. This has resulted in the increased usage of wall coverings, along with other modern products, like window frames with low heat transmission, electrical cables and conduits, easily cleaned flooring, and light-reflecting roofing.

  • Residential constructions account for a substantial share in the wallpaper market and are expected to witness a considerable growth rate. The employment-population growth and opportunities are fundamental drivers of rising demand for new housing as sustained population growth across the world has led to increased demand for all dwellings, including apartments.
  • Furthermore, high-density buildings have also accounted for most of the surge in residential buildings, such that in Australia, by February 2020, the value of residential buildings rose 0.9% and has risen for six months. The value of non-residential buildings rose 0.1% and has risen for two months. The increase in apartment construction delivered several dwellings that are more economical than larger, lower-density housing.
  • The wall covering market in the region however suffers from stiff competition from paint and coatings and negative consumer perceptions.
  • Paint is considered a viable option, as compared to wall coverings in specific applications. For instance, in rooms with higher humidity levels, paints are more suitable because, unlike wallpaper, paint is suited to both the kitchen and bathroom, can deal with humidity, and is mold resistant.
  • Moreover, removing existing wallpapers can be a difficult task that requires the right tools to be effective. Stripping wallpaper can be done with stripping tools or chemicals, but care must be taken, or the wall can be damage. Paints, however, have reduced their cons over the years. Applying primer paint prior to painting over dark-colored paints will make paint preparation easier. Also, paint requires considerably lesser preparation time than wallpaper.
  • COVID-19 has further decreased the market demand. This is due to decreased customer spending on non-essential and lucury items. Moreover due to the perception that coronavirus stays on wallpaper and similar materials, the supply of wallpapers have been exceeding the demand.
